Changeset View
Changeset View
Standalone View
Standalone View
cddl/usr.sbin/dtrace/tests/dtrace.test.mk
| TESTGROUP= ${.CURDIR:H:T}/${.CURDIR:T} | TESTGROUP= ${.CURDIR:H:T}/${.CURDIR:T} | ||||
| TESTBASE= ${SRCTOP}/cddl/contrib/opensolaris/cmd/dtrace/test/tst | TESTBASE= ${SRCTOP}/cddl/contrib/opensolaris/cmd/dtrace/test/tst | ||||
| TESTSRC= ${TESTBASE}/${TESTGROUP} | TESTSRC= ${TESTBASE}/${TESTGROUP} | ||||
| TESTSDIR= ${TESTSBASE}/cddl/usr.sbin/dtrace/${TESTGROUP} | TESTSDIR= ${TESTSBASE}/cddl/usr.sbin/dtrace/${TESTGROUP} | ||||
| FILESGROUPS+= ${TESTGROUP}EXE | FILESGROUPS+= ${TESTGROUP}EXE | ||||
| ${TESTGROUP}EXE= ${TESTEXES} | ${TESTGROUP}EXE= ${TESTEXES} | ||||
| ${TESTGROUP}EXEMODE= 0555 | ${TESTGROUP}EXEMODE= 0555 | ||||
| ${TESTGROUP}EXEPACKAGE= ${PACKAGE} | ${TESTGROUP}EXEPACKAGE= ${PACKAGE} | ||||
| TESTWRAPPER= t_dtrace_contrib | TESTWRAPPER= t_dtrace_contrib | ||||
| ATF_TESTS_SH+= ${TESTWRAPPER} | ATF_TESTS_SH+= ${TESTWRAPPER} | ||||
| TEST_METADATA.t_dtrace_contrib+= required_files="/usr/local/bin/ksh" | TEST_METADATA.t_dtrace_contrib+= required_files="/usr/local/bin/ksh /usr/local/bin/jq /usr/local/bin/xmllint" | ||||
| TEST_METADATA.t_dtrace_contrib+= required_user="root" | TEST_METADATA.t_dtrace_contrib+= required_user="root" | ||||
| GENTEST?= ${.CURDIR:H:H}/tools/gentest.sh | GENTEST?= ${.CURDIR:H:H}/tools/gentest.sh | ||||
| EXCLUDE= ${.CURDIR:H:H}/tools/exclude.sh | EXCLUDE= ${.CURDIR:H:H}/tools/exclude.sh | ||||
| ${TESTWRAPPER}.sh: ${GENTEST} ${EXCLUDE} ${${PACKAGE}FILES} | ${TESTWRAPPER}.sh: ${GENTEST} ${EXCLUDE} ${${PACKAGE}FILES} | ||||
| env TESTBASE=${TESTBASE:Q} \ | env TESTBASE=${TESTBASE:Q} \ | ||||
| sh ${GENTEST} -e ${EXCLUDE} ${TESTGROUP} ${${PACKAGE}FILES:S/ */ /} > ${.TARGET} | sh ${GENTEST} -e ${EXCLUDE} ${TESTGROUP} ${${PACKAGE}FILES:S/ */ /} > ${.TARGET} | ||||
| Show All 26 Lines | |||||